and you you have moved most of the wheel weight out (on the radius) 2in (8in to 10in) the heavy rim section) and then the heavy mass of the tire tread out 2-3 inch over stock 9.00x16 (17.5 to 20) plus the radial has more mass (with belts) in the tread area.
going to take a lot of brake power to slow the assembly down and that might be what randy was refering to
weigh the 20in assembly vs the stock 9.00x16
then get out your old physics book and do some not so quick calculations
